This is good news for International Operators.\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/ops.group\/blog\/manilas-ga-ban-plan-may-be-softening-rpll\/\" target=\"_blank\">Read the article<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p><strong>NTAA\/Tahiti<\/strong>\u00a0The airport is open again as of Monday morning local time, after closing due to flooding after torrential rains, but many taxiways remain flooded. Expect delays in handling and tech stops.<\/p>\n<p><strong>KZZZ\/USA<\/strong>\u00a0Announced yesterday and expected to come into force this week, is an\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/ops.group\/blog\/immediate-us-visa-ban-on-7-countries\/\" target=\"_blank\">immediate ban on US visas<\/a>\u00a0(and therefore US travel) for citizens from 7 countries: Iraq, Iran, Syria, Yemen, Sudan, Somalia and Libya. Travel-related delays and government office and business interruptions will peak 27 Jan to 01 Feb, and could last longer in Taiwan, Vietnam and China, where the holiday will be celebrated through 02 Feb.<\/p>\n<p><strong>EDDB\/Berlin Brandenburg<\/strong>\u00a0will now not open until 2018, as they found more problems with the fire system this week. This is a recurring story, which dates back to 2012. So, for the foreseeable, you\u2019re stuck with Tegel and Schoenefeld.<\/p>\n<p><strong>LTFJ\/Sabiha G\u00f6k\u00e7en (Istanbul)\u00a0<\/strong>Due to insufficient capacity at LTFJ, applications for individual non-scheduled flights will be refused, and private\/charter flights can only be operated at \u201cnon-busy hours\u201d.<\/p>\n<p><strong>KBPI\/Palm Beach<\/strong>\u00a0is going to see some new TFR restrictions due to the proximity of Donald Trumps Mar-a-Lago estate. Protect yourself against mosquito bites<\/p>\n<p><strong>WSZZ\/Singapore<\/strong>\u00a0is implementing the new ICAO SID\/STAR phraseologies from March 2nd.\u00a0<a title=\"AIP SUP 29\/17\" href=\"http:\/\/www.caas.gov.sg\/caasWeb2010\/export\/sites\/caas\/en\/Regulations\/Aeronautical_Information\/AIP_Supplements\/download\/AIPSUP29-17.pdf\" target=\"_blank\">Read AIP SUP 29\/17.<\/a><\/p>\n<p><strong>LIRF\/Rome Fiumicino<\/strong>\u00a0is working on 16R until March, so 25 will be used for deps and 16L for arrivals. This means delays, especially if you want 16L\/34R for departure &#8211; they say up to a 60 minute taxi time.<\/p>\n<p><strong>UKZZ\/Ukraine<\/strong>\u00a0amended the military boundaries of its airspace on Monday Jan 23rd, identifying the Donbas conflict zone region as a separate area.
